Thorn is a stem structure because it
Options
- Adevelops from trunk
- Bdevelops from axillary bud
- Cgrows from external surface
- Dis pointed
Correct answer
B. develops from axillary bud
Step-by-step solution
Thorn is the axillary buds of some plants. They get arrested in growth and gets modified into a stiff, sharp, pointed structures. They are deep-seated structures and have vascular connections with the stem. They reduce transpiration (water loss by reducing the surface area) and they protect the plant from grazing animals also.
